kati ==== kati is an experimental GNU make clone. The main goal of this tool is to speed-up incremental build of Android. How to use for Android ---------------------- Currently, kati does not offer a faster build by itself. It instead converts your Makefile to a ninja file. Set up kati: % cd ~/src % git clone https://github.com/google/kati % cd kati % make Build Android: % cd % source build/envsetup.sh % lunch % ~/src/kati/m2n --kati_stats # Use --goma if you are a Googler. % ./ninja.sh You need ninja in your $PATH. More usage examples ------------------- ### "make clean" % ./ninja.sh -t clean Note ./ninja.sh passes all parameters to ninja. ### Build a specific target For example, the following is equivalent to "make cts": % ./ninja.sh cts Or, if you know the path you want, you can do: % ./ninja.sh out/host/linux-x86/bin/adb ### Specify the number of default jobs used by ninja % ~/src/kati/m2n -j10 % ./ninja.sh Or % ./ninja.sh -j10 Note the latter kills the parallelism of goma.
